The audio from a control tower at New York's LaGuardia airport captured the moments before a plane collided with a fire truck while landing. An air traffic controller could be heard on a radio transmission at LaGuardia airport giving clearance to a vehicle to cross part of the runway, then trying to stop it. The pilot and co-pilot of the Air Canada Express regional jet died after the collision which also caused serious injuries, with nine people in the hospital. The airport was closed after the incident
